Role Responsibilities

You will be assigned to various Governing Boards, delivering essential administrative and advisory support to facilitate their strategic direction, hold school leadership accountable, and monitor the financial performance of schools. You will assist in offering a variety of support packages to these educational governing boards, focusing on clerking, governance advice, and information, as well as connections to training opportunities.

You will operate independently while receiving support from the central Governance Services team. Your primary responsibilities will include providing professional advice to Chairs of Governors and Headteachers, ensuring that governing board meetings are conducted effectively, and taking high-quality minutes within a specified timeframe.

Please be aware that while permanent contracts are based on a day per week, there is no fixed schedule for the clerk's duties; you may find yourself busier than one day a week during term time, but less so during school holidays. There will be a need for short-notice meeting coverage or longer-term assignments at designated schools. Demand will fluctuate, but governing boards typically convene mid-week evenings and only during term time.
